Personalized Learning One of the most significant impacts of technology on education is the ability to provide personalized learning experiences.

Traditional classroom settings have a fixed curriculum and a set pace for all students, which can leave some students struggling to keep up while others may get bored with the slow pace. With online courses, adaptive learning platforms, and intelligent tutoring systems, students can now learn at their own pace and level of understanding. This means that every student gets a customized learning experience that is tailored to their individual needs and learning style.

Adaptive learning platforms use machine learning algorithms to analyse a student’s performance and provide personalized feedback and recommendations. This allows students to focus on their weaknesses and improve their understanding of a particular topic. Similarly, intelligent tutoring systems use natural language processing and machine learning to provide one-on-one tutoring that adapts to the student’s progress and provides instant feedback.

Interactive Learning Technology has also made learning more interactive and engaging. Online classrooms, virtual reality simulations, and gamification have made learning more enjoyable and effective for students. Interactive learning environments provide students with opportunities to practice their skills, experiment with different solutions, and collaborate with others. Online classrooms allow students to participate in discussions, ask questions, and receive feedback from their peers and instructors. Virtual reality simulations provide students with immersive experiences that allow them to explore complex concepts in a more interactive and intuitive way.

Gamification, such as using games to teach math or science, makes learning more fun and engaging for students. Accessible Learning Another way in which technology is changing education is by making it more accessible to people around the world. Online courses, MOOCs (Massive Open Online Courses), and educational apps have made it possible for anyone with an internet connection to learn from the best teachers and institutions in the world. This means that people in remote areas, developing countries, and marginalized communities can now access quality education that was previously out of reach. Online courses from institutions like Harvard, MIT, and Stanford are available to anyone with an internet connection, regardless of their location or financial means. MOOCs offer free or low-cost courses in a wide range of subjects, from computer science to art history. Educational apps like Duolingo make it possible for people to learn a new language on their smartphones, without having to attend a traditional language school.

The Future of Education As technology continues to evolve, the future of education is likely to be even more interactive, personalized, and accessible. Here are some of the ways in which education may change in the coming years: Virtual and augmented reality will become more prevalent in education, providing students with immersive and interactive learning experiences. Students can interact with virtual environments, objects, and simulations to learn and practice their skills in a more engaging way.

Augmented reality can be used to provide students with additional information, graphics, or multimedia that enhance their learning experience. Artificial intelligence will be used to create even more personalized and adaptive learning environments. AI can analyse student data, identify areas of strengths and weaknesses, and provide personalized recommendations and feedback. AI-powered chatbots can also be used to answer students’ questions and provide guidance and support. Blockchain technology may be used to create decentralized educational platforms that allow students to own and control their data and credentials. With blockchain, students can have more control over their academic records, certificates, and diplomas. They can share their records with potential employers or institutions without relying on traditional transcripts or verification methods.

Internet of Things (IoT) devices can be used to create smart classrooms that can track students’ progress and adjust the learning environment accordingly. IoT devices can monitor student behaviour, engagement, and performance and provide real-time feedback to teachers. This can help teachers to identify and address learning gaps or difficulties before they become major issues.
